Australian National University (ANU) is seeking an Operations Coordinator within the College of Business and Economics Operations team. The role provides high-level administrative support, collaborates with staff, students, visitors and external stakeholders, and contributes to efficient day-to-day operations.
With a focus on advancing operational priorities, you will engage across divisions to support strategic initiatives, deliver quality service, and uphold ANU’s values.
Classification:ANU Officer 6/7 (Administration)
Salary package: $100,847 - $116,083 per annum plus 17% Superannuation
Terms: Full Time, Continuing
The ANU College of Business and Economics (CBE) Operations team is seeking applications for an Operations Coordinator to provide high-level advice and administrative support that contributes to the efficient and effective management of day-to-day operations. The position will work collaboratively with staff, students, visitors and external stakeholders, while partnering with other areas of the University to support the delivery of operational priorities and outcomes.
